Korean Stamp Exhibition Hall

Pyongyang, November 15 (KCNA) -- The Korean Stamp Exhibition Hall, located in Changgwang Street in Pyongyang, was opened in September Juche 92 (2003).

The hall, with a total floor space of several hundred square meters, displays more than 5 700 kinds of postage stamps which have been issued since the founding of the DPRK.

They include the DPRK's first stamp "Samson Rock" published on March 12, Juche 35 (1946) and stamps showing the long history, culture, customs, nature, geography, animals, plants, and physical culture of Korea and international events, as well as various sorts of souvenir envelopes, postcards and cards.

Trophies, medals and diplomas won at international stamp contests are also displayed in the hall.

The hall hosts stamp expositions every year and gives services like stamp introduction and sale.
